Summary
A BILL to be entitled an Act to amend Part 1 of Article 2 of Chapter 12 of Title 16 of the Official Code of Georgia Annotated, relating to gambling, so as to define a certain term; to provide that owning, possessing, keeping, or training a cock for cockfighting, causing any cock to fight or injure another cock for amusement or gain, or allowing such activities on a person's property shall constitute a felony; to provide that being present at a cockfight shall constitute a misdemeanor of a high and aggravated nature; to provide that being present at any place where preparations are being made for an exhibition of cockfighting shall constitute a misdemeanor; to provide for punishments; to provide for exemptions; to provide an effective date; to repeal conflicting laws; and for other purposes.
Title
Cockfighting; punishments; provisions
